Cartel
An agreement among competing firms to control prices or production in a market, often to maximize profits by minimizing competition.
Dominant Strategy
In game theory, a strategy that is best for a player regardless of what strategies other players choose.
Economic Profit
Economic Profit is the difference between a firm's total revenue and its total costs, including both explicit and implicit costs, serving as a measure of a firm's financial performance beyond basic accounting profit.
Oligopoly Industry
An oligopoly industry is characterized by a small number of firms that have significant market power, leading to limited competition and the potential for collusion.
